Buying Guide for Thumb Splint for Tendonitis
Understanding Tendonitis
I found it crucial to understand what tendonitis is before selecting a thumb splint. Tendonitis occurs when a tendon becomes inflamed or irritated, often due to repetitive use or strain. In my experience, this condition can lead to pain, swelling, and limited mobility in the thumb. Recognizing these symptoms helped me realize the importance of finding a suitable splint for relief.
Choosing the Right Material
When I started my search for a thumb splint, I discovered that the material plays a significant role in comfort and effectiveness. I found options made from breathable fabrics, neoprene, and rigid plastics. Breathable materials are essential for all-day wear, while rigid options provide more support. I preferred a mix of both for flexibility and stability.
Size and Fit Matters
In my journey, I learned that getting the right size is critical for effectiveness. I noticed that many brands offer size charts based on measurements. I took the time to measure my thumb’s circumference and length to ensure a snug fit. A splint that is too tight can cause discomfort, while one that is too loose may not provide the necessary support.
Level of Support
I soon realized that not all thumb splints offer the same level of support. Some splints provide rigid immobilization, while others allow for some movement. I had to decide what level of support I needed based on the severity of my tendonitis. For me, a splint with adjustable levels of support was ideal as my condition fluctuated.
